Understanding VINs When Buying Pre-Owned Vehicles

Purchasing a used car can pose a daunting task, but understanding the significance of the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) is crucial for making an informed decision. The VIN is a unique code assigned to every vehicle manufactured. It acts as a key that reveals critical information about the car's history, specifications, and potential concerns.

  • A VIN can reveal a vehicle's manufacturing date, origin, and variant. This helps you confirm the car's identity and ensure it matches the seller's assertions.
  • By checking the VIN through specialized databases or services, you can access a vehicle history report. This report provides valuable data about past accidents, repairs, title issues, and changes in ownership.
  • A clean VIN history is a positive indicator of the car's reliability and potential future value. It helps you avoid purchasing a vehicle with hidden problems that could lead to expensive repairs down the road.
